I have a minor gluten intolerance. So I order the grilled chicken sandwich with gluten-free buns at every chick fil a I go to. This is my first time at this location, and I am so sad. They gave me a regular bun and crispy chicken. I can only eat my fries. I'd turn around to get it fixed if I had noticed before getting back on the interstate to continue my trip.

The owner of this location has decided that customers with allergies, specifically to gluten/wheat shouldn't eat here. I had never ever been to a Chick-fil-A anywhere in the USA that didn't care to cater to an allergy and they refused to cook the grilled nuggets with no marinade on them *where the gluten is*. Having celiac's disease is hard enough, literally only being able to eat at CFA and one or two other restaurants. I was given no reason as to why besides "that's just policy".. Not cool- not okay. I hope this owner never has to experience being sick for a week at a time because of a cross contamination or contamination of some kind of food.
